Prices at the wholesale level surged by a record 9.6% in November 2021, from a year earlier, an indication of on-going inflation pressures The Labor Department said that its producer price index, which measures inflation before it reaches consumer, rose 0.8% in November compared to October, the highest monthly reading since June. Hiring in California slowed significantly in November 2021 even as the state’s unemployment rate dipped below 7% for the first time since March 2020, at the start of the pandemic, according to data made public Friday, Dec. 17, 2021. The four casinos took in a total of $92.74 million in revenues in December compared to $90.03 million in November and $68.09 million in December 2020, before Hard Rock Northern Indiana replaced the two struggling Majestic Star Casinos in Gary, according to the monthly revenue report issued Wednesday by the Indiana Gaming Commission.

On Jan. 7, village officials announced that the roughly 333,000 square feet shopping center, located at Lake Avenue and the Edens Expressway, will be sold to WS Development real estate firm. In conjunction with the sale, WS has executed a lease with online retailer Wayfair to take over the empty building on the site that was formerly occupied by Carson Pirie Scott department store.

Traditional Medicare will not cover the costs of over-the-counter, at-home tests through this new program, though people on Medicare may be able to get free at-home tests through community health centers and Medicare-certified health clinics and through a new, federal website expected to be unveiled later this month.
